Commission working paper on Insurance guarantee schemes





The lack of harmonisation in the European Union leads to absence of protection for a large number of insurance consumers, to confusion, gaps and overlaps with regard to the cover provided by the existing schemes. This situation may also have a negative impact on the level playing field for the European insurance undertakings.

Any harmonisation aimed at reducing these deep disparities should start with the Member States’ obligation to set up or officially recognize one or more insurance guarantee schemes within their territories and provide for mutual recognition of the corresponding schemes in other Member States.

The Commission therefore released this working paper for discussion to be included in a future proposal for a directive.
